AI’s soaring electricity demand far exceeds the conventional power grid’s ability to meet it. So, AI companies are finding all kinds of alternatives and workarounds. The urgency of the situation and the astronomical sums involved demand it.

This is all bullish for power infrastructure firms like Fluence Energy (FLNC).

Fluence is in the BESS business.

BESS stands for Battery Energy Storage Systems. A BESS is essentially a giant battery. It stores energy from sources such as wind and solar, or from conventional fossil fuels.

This big battery hardware is paired with software that actively decides when to discharge electricity into the grid or to a large power user such as a data center.

BESS technology is a critical component of energy infrastructure in areas that can generate substantial solar and wind energy.

As the world builds more renewable energy infrastructure, the need for storage alongside it grows. You can’t run a grid on solar and wind alone without having storage systems that can supply power when the sun isn’t shining, and the wind isn’t blowing.

That’s where BESS comes in. McKinsey estimates BESS capacity to grow between 2-2.5x over the next 4 years.

Fluence is a $3.4 billion builder and operator of BESS. Its customers are utility firms and data center operators currently in the “mad dash” to get data centers up and running to meet soaring market demand.

Fluence’s 2026 revenue guidance sits at $3.2 billion to $3.6 billion. Its backlog is at $5.6 billion. In other words, the company’s contracted future revenue exceeds its current market cap. We told you demand for electric power is booming.
